Part Overview

The SN74HC645ANS is a non-inverting transceiver logic integrated circuit manufactured by Texas Instruments. This device functions as a 1-element, 8-bit transceiver with 3-state output capability, designed for bidirectional data transmission in digital systems. The part is currently in active product status with 1074 units available in new original inventory. The SN74HC645ANS operates across a supply voltage range of 2V to 6V and maintains performance across the industrial temperature range of -40°C to 85°C.
